Burnham’s visit to Kyiv marks a renewal of badly needed support for Ukraine

Since moving into Downing Street in July, Andy Burnham – a foreign policy neophyte – has expressed strong support for Ukraine. But on Monday he saw the bitter human cost of the war up close for the first time, visiting Kyiv during his first international trip as prime minister.

The occasion was the ۳۵th anniversary of Ukraine’s independence. Volodymyr Zelenskyy gave awards to the families of fallen soldiers. Relatives wept, hugging Ukraine’s president. Photos of young men in their prime were shown on a giant screen.

The setting was St Sophia cathedral in the old heart of the Ukrainian capital. Built in the ۱۱th century, the building predates Moscow and is a symbol of Ukraine’s ancient statehood. Next to it were modern weapons used by Kyiv in its struggle against Russia including quadcopter drones and unmanned land robots.

In a speech in front of other western leaders, Burnham compared Ukraine’s fight to that waged by Britain during the darkest days of the second world war. “My nation kept the flame of European freedom alive in the ۲۰th century, you hold that flame in the ۲۱st,” he declared.

Like other high-profile visitors, Burnham arrived with a gift. Since ۲۰۲۳ the UK and France has been providing Kyiv with long-range Storm Shadow or Scalp (as the French version is known) cruise missiles, used to knock out Russian naval ships and command centres.

It was now handing over British blueprints for key components, Burnham said, so Ukraine could eventually make its own version with France.

More Storm Shadows could go some way to dealing with Ukraine’s biggest problem – the wave of ballistic missiles fired by Russia that rain down on Kyiv and other cities most nights. As of now, Ukraine has run out of US-made Patriotic interceptors capable of shooting them down. The Trump administration is disinclined to provide more.

The British cruise missiles carry a larger payload than the long-range drones favoured by Kyiv. They could be used to destroy enemy ballistic missile launch systems, which can be quickly moved, and are dotted around sites in western Russia. Depending on their range, they could also disable military runways and aerodromes.

But nobody expects production to start soon. In the meantime, the Kremlin has responded with characteristic belligerence. Vladimir Putin’s press spokesperson, Dmitry Peskov, said Moscow would destroy any Ukrainian Storm Shadow factories, and accused London of taking part in the war and adding “fuel to the fire” though it is France that is helping with building them.

Last week Russia threatened “consequences” over the supply of British drones to Kyiv and withdrew its ambassador from London. It is unclear how Putin might escalate further. He has already sent assassins to poison Russian dissidents on UK territory including the murder in ۲۰۰۶ of Alexander Litvinenko, killed with radioactive tea.

Burnham appears unmoved by what he dubbed “outrageous” Russian threats, an encouraging sign for Kyiv. On Monday he pointed out that it was Putin who “started the fire” with his illegal and unprovoked invasion, and assured Zelenskyy of his “personal commitment” to Kyiv’s existential cause.

Ukraine has warmly welcomed the Storm Shadow initiative. Oleksandr Merezhko, head of the Ukrainian parliament’s foreign affairs committee, told the Guardian he hoped manufacture could begin in “months, not years”. “We have proved many times we can do impossible things in producing weaponry,” he said, saying the missile “strengthened” Kyiv’s position in negotiations with Moscow.

Of Burnham’s visit, he added: “For us, it’s hugely symbolic and important. It illustrates that for the UK Ukraine remains a top priority. You are an important bridge and have rectified the situation whenever we have a crisis in our relations with the US. Your king is a valuable diplomatic tool and puts in a good word for us with Trump.”

The trip also signals to allies that the UK will continue to play a leading role in the coalition of the willing after the departure of Keir Starmer. Co-hosting a coalition meeting for the first time, Burnham said Europe would do everything it could to source more Patriotic interceptors for Ukraine. Zelenskyy has asked for ۳۰۰ to help the country survive the coming winter.

Burnham’s speech made clear that he regards Ukraine’s struggle as Britain’s too – at a time when the US has effectively given up on its attempts to broker a peace deal, and has halted direct military aid. “Ukraine has been Europe’s protector, not a drain on our security but the frontline in keeping Europe safe,” he added. “The Ukrainian people deserve not just our continued support but our gratitude and respect,” he said.

Ukrainian leaders and soldiers are grateful for British diplomatic and moral support, though they know that London’s military power is limited. Storm Shadow is deemed to have been one of the UK’s most useful contributions but stockpiles were modest.

Ukraine’s focus has been on developing its own long-range drones and cruise missiles, such as Fire Point’s Flamingo, which have been used to strike refineries and warehouses deep inside Russia. The goal is to attack Russia with ۱,۰۰۰ drones and some missiles a day this year, not when Storm Shadow production lines are ready.

But the deal that Burnham has agreed with Zelenskyy is an important renewal of goodwill. At some point Zelenskyy will probably need the help of European allies whenever the White House re-engages with the peace process. Burnham may become an important interlocutor with Trump, and today’s trip is from Ukraine’s perspective an encouraging start.
